What is beat ghost production?

A beat ghost producer makes songs for artists without being mentioned in the credits. They waive all copyright after an artist pays the ghost producer a flat fee. Is it ever worth leasing beats?

What is a leased beat? Leasing a beat is exactly what it sounds like. You pay a producer to use their beat for a limited amount of time. The producer may lease the same beat to other people. Buying Beats Online

How does it work? When you purchase a beat, you’re buying an audio file which has been copyrighted by the producer. In return for your payment, the producer grants you certain rights – a license agreement. The license can be either exclusive or non-exclusive. Which license should I buy?
